The role

You'll report directly to our CEO. That means real visibility into where the company is heading and a genuine seat at the table — no layers of management between you and the decisions that matter.

As our Information Security Specialist, you'll lead clients through SOC 2, NIST CSF, ISO 27001 and other frameworks, turning dense compliance requirements into practical, business-aligned security. You'll run several clients at once — each with its own risks, timelines and priorities — and bring the organisation and judgement to give every one of them your best.

What you'll be doing

  • Lead compliance assessments and implementations against SOC 2, NIST CSF, ISO 27001, or other relevant standards
  • Run security and risk assessments that surface real vulnerabilities and prioritise what actually matters
  • Design security strategies and controls aligned to each client's business goals — not checkbox theatre
  • Support and tune clients' security tooling as part of broader security engineering efforts
  • Project-manage penetration testing engagements end to end, ensuring thorough coverage of client systems and applications
  • Develop and deliver security awareness training that actually sticks
  • Codify what you learn into our shared playbooks and tooling, so hard-won client knowledge lives in the team — not just in your head
  • Act as the go-to subject-matter expert for clients and colleagues alike
  • Contribute to AMARU's wider security operations services

What you'll bring

  • 4+ years of experience in security and compliance, with a track record of successful client delivery
  • Hands-on experience implementing SOC 2, ISO 27001, and/or NIST CSF
  • Familiarity with security tools such as SIEM, WAF, DDoS protection, IAM, encryption, EDR, web proxy/filtering, and MDM
  • Confident, clear communication — able to translate complex security concepts for technical and non-technical audiences alike
  • A proactive mindset and a knack for building strong client relationships
  • Relevant certifications such as ISO 27001 Lead Implementer, CISSP, CISM, or CRISC
  • Sharp analytical skills and a practical, cost-conscious approach to problem-solving
  • Active, daily use of AI tools as part of your workflow — drafting reports, accelerating risk analysis, researching frameworks — with the judgement to know where AI speeds you up and where it can't replace expert review
